What are Compression Fittings?

Compression fittings are mechanical fittings that join two tubes or pipes together. They employ a compression ring or ferrule that is tightened into place by a nut, creating a secure connection that is both leak-proof and reliable. This process is crucial in systems requiring high purity and efficiency.

Why Choose Titanium?

  • Corrosion Resistance: Titanium is highly resistant to corrosion, making it ideal for harsh environments, including seawater and acidic systems.
  • Light Weight: Titanium has a lower density than steel, reducing overall system weight while maintaining strength.
  • High Strength: Titanium exhibits high tensile strength, making it suitable for high-pressure applications.
  • Biocompatibility: In medical fields, titanium compression fittings are the go-to choice due to their biocompatibility, ensuring safety in health applications.

Applications of Titanium Compression Fittings

Titanium compression fittings find applications across various sectors due to their robustness and resilience. Here are some key areas where they shine:

1. Aerospace Industry

In the aerospace sector, every gram counts. Titanium compression fittings contribute to the lightweight design of aircraft while ensuring durability and efficiency during extreme conditions at high altitudes. The corrosion resistance also minimizes maintenance needs, thereby enhancing overall safety.

2. Marine Applications

Maritime operations involve exposure to saltwater and harsh conditions. Titanium’s exceptional corrosion resistance makes it a preferred choice for shipbuilders and marine engineers, particularly for hydraulic systems and pressure vessels.

3. Chemical Processing

In chemical processing plants, metal fittings must resist corrosive substances. Titanium compression fittings effectively handle aggressive chemicals without degrading over time, leading to lower operational costs and longer service life.

4. Oil and Gas

The oil and gas sector relies on titanium compression fittings for their ability to withstand high-pressure environments. These fittings ensure secure connections in pipelines, preventing leaks that could have catastrophic consequences.

5. Medical Equipment

In the health industry, titanium compression fittings are extensively used in surgical instruments and implants, providing safety and reliability for patients due to their non-reactive nature.

Cost Considerations for Titanium Compression Fittings

One of the primary considerations for companies looking to switch to titanium compression fittings is the initial cost. While titanium tends to be more expensive compared to alternatives like stainless steel or plastic, the long-term benefits often outweigh the initial investment. The durability and longevity of titanium fittings mean less frequent replacements and reduced maintenance costs, making them economically advantageous in the long run.

Installation and Maintenance of Titanium Compression Fittings

Proper installation and maintenance of titanium compression fittings are critical for optimal performance. Here are some guidelines:

Installation Tips

  • Ensure Cleanliness: Before installation, ensure the fitting and tubing are clean to avoid contamination.
  • Follow Manufacturer Guidelines: Adhere to specific torque values and alignment as per manufacturer instructions.
  • Use Appropriate Tools: Utilize tools specifically designed for titanium fittings to avoid damaging the material.

Maintenance Advice

  • Regular Inspections: Schedule routine inspections to check for signs of wear or corrosion.
  • Keep it Clean: Regularly clean the fittings to ensure functionality and prevent buildup of harmful substances.
  • Immediate Repairs: Address any leaks or damages promptly to avoid more significant issues.
